#ed1d68 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#ed1d68 is composed of 92.9% red, 11.4%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 87.8% magenta, 56.1% yellow and 7.1% black. It has a hue angle of 338.4 degrees, a saturation of 85.2% and a lightness of 52.2%. #ed1d68 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ff3ad0 with #db0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ff3366.

Shades and Tints of #ed1d68

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0a0104 is the darkest color, while #fef7fa is the lightest one.

Tones of #ed1d68

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#868485 is the less saturated color, while #f61465 is the most saturated one.
